Phillies Beat Dodgers; Reach World Series

0

October 16th, 2008 by Brian Ethridge

Tagged as: Baseball, Los Angeles Dodgers, MLB, Philadelphia Phillies, World Series

The Philadelphia Phillies have clinched their first World Series birth in 15 years after beating the Los Angeles Dodgers 5-1 to win the NLCS.

“This is for the city for Philadelphia,” Phillies manager Charlie Manuel said.

Dodgers Beat Phillies 7-2 in Game 3

0

October 13th, 2008 by Brian Ethridge

Tagged as: Baseball, Los Angeles Dodgers, MLB, Philadelphia Phillies

The Los Angeles Dodgers beat the Philadelphia Phillies 7-2 in game 3 of the NL Championship Series to trim Philadelphia’s lead to 2-1 in the best of seven series.

“We needed to get the momentum back,” Dodgers catcher Russell Martin said. “I think we did that.”
